Automatisation Airtable avec n8n : stockage de données de formulaire
Ce workflow n8n a pour objectif d'automatiser le stockage des données soumises via un formulaire dans Airtable, facilitant ainsi la gestion des informations collectées. Dans un contexte où les entreprises cherchent à optimiser leur collecte de données, ce processus permet de réduire les erreurs manuelles et d'accélérer le traitement des informations. Parfait pour les équipes marketing, les ressources humaines ou toute organisation qui utilise des formulaires pour recueillir des données, ce workflow offre une solution efficace pour centraliser les informations.
- Étape 1 : Le déclencheur 'On form submission' s'active dès qu'un utilisateur soumet un formulaire.
- Étape 2 : Les données recueillies sont ensuite envoyées vers Airtable grâce au nœud 'User Data Storage', où elles sont stockées dans la base et la table spécifiées.
- Étape 3 : Pour assurer une bonne visibilité et suivi, des notes autocollantes sont créées à l'aide des nœuds 'Sticky Note' et 'Sticky Note1', permettant de garder une trace des soumissions. Ce workflow n8n apporte une réelle valeur ajoutée en simplifiant la gestion des données, en éliminant les risques d'erreurs humaines et en permettant un accès rapide aux informations cruciales pour la prise de décision.
Workflow n8n Airtable, collecte de données : vue d'ensemble
Schéma des nœuds et connexions de ce workflow n8n, généré à partir du JSON n8n.
Workflow n8n Airtable, collecte de données : détail des nœuds
Inscris-toi pour voir l'intégralité du workflow
Inscription gratuite
S'inscrire gratuitementBesoin d'aide ?{
"id": "QObDE85a2ArfJkxV",
"meta": {
"instanceId": "14e4c77104722ab186539dfea5182e419aecc83d85963fe13f6de862c875ebfa",
"templateCredsSetupCompleted": true
},
"name": "Automated Form Submission Data Storage in Airtable",
"tags": [
{
"id": "Fcqhqfi5hGHHR7nn",
"name": "UserData",
"createdAt": "2025-03-17T13:06:42.859Z",
"updatedAt": "2025-03-17T13:06:42.859Z"
},
{
"id": "uScnF9NzR3PLIyvU",
"name": "Published",
"createdAt": "2025-03-21T07:22:28.491Z",
"updatedAt": "2025-03-21T07:22:28.491Z"
}
],
"nodes": [
{
"id": "fef66f10-a3eb-4e71-9493-3d90ebd52fde",
"name": "On form submission",
"type": "n8n-nodes-base.formTrigger",
"notes": "Create User Form",
"position": [
120,
80
],
"webhookId": "39d82b4d-4d27-40de-a12b-0dafab18bb93",
"parameters": {
"options": {},
"formTitle": "Create User",
"formFields": {
"values": [
{
"fieldLabel": "Name",
"placeholder": "Enter Your Name",
"requiredField": true
},
{
"fieldType": "number",
"fieldLabel": "Age",
"placeholder": "Enter Your Age",
"requiredField": true
},
{
"fieldType": "email",
"fieldLabel": "email",
"placeholder": "Enter Your Email",
"requiredField": true
},
{
"fieldLabel": "address",
"placeholder": "Enter Your Address"
},
{
"fieldType": "dropdown",
"fieldLabel": "You have Subscription ?",
"fieldOptions": {
"values": [
{
"option": "Yes"
},
{
"option": "No"
}
]
},
"requiredField": true
}
]
},
"formDescription": "Provide the necessary information here"
},
"notesInFlow": true,
"typeVersion": 2.2
},
{
"id": "1745c697-93ca-4374-8d1e-92e047ad7339",
"name": "User Data Storage",
"type": "n8n-nodes-base.airtable",
"notes": "Store User Data",
"position": [
380,
80
],
"parameters": {
"base": {
"__rl": true,
"mode": "url",
"value": ""
},
"table": {
"__rl": true,
"mode": "url",
"value": ""
},
"columns": {
"value": {
"Age": "={{ $json.Age }}",
"Name": "={{ $json.Name }}",
"Email": "={{ $json.email }}",
"Address": "={{ $json.address }}",
"Submitted": "={{ $json.submittedAt }}",
"Subscription": "={{ $json['You have Subscription ?'] }}"
},
"schema": [
{
"id": "Name",
"type": "string",
"display": true,
"removed": false,
"readOnly": false,
"required": false,
"displayName": "Name",
"defaultMatch": false,
"canBeUsedToMatch": true
},
{
"id": "Age",
"type": "string",
"display": true,
"removed": false,
"readOnly": false,
"required": false,
"displayName": "Age",
"defaultMatch": false,
"canBeUsedToMatch": true
},
{
"id": "Email",
"type": "string",
"display": true,
"removed": false,
"readOnly": false,
"required": false,
"displayName": "Email",
"defaultMatch": false,
"canBeUsedToMatch": true
},
{
"id": "Address",
"type": "string",
"display": true,
"removed": false,
"readOnly": false,
"required": false,
"displayName": "Address",
"defaultMatch": false,
"canBeUsedToMatch": true
},
{
"id": "Subscription",
"type": "string",
"display": true,
"removed": false,
"readOnly": false,
"required": false,
"displayName": "Subscription",
"defaultMatch": false,
"canBeUsedToMatch": true
},
{
"id": "Submitted",
"type": "string",
"display": true,
"removed": false,
"readOnly": false,
"required": false,
"displayName": "Submitted",
"defaultMatch": false,
"canBeUsedToMatch": true
}
],
"mappingMode": "defineBelow",
"matchingColumns": []
},
"options": {},
"operation": "create"
},
"credentials": {
"airtableTokenApi": {
"id": "",
"name": ""
}
},
"notesInFlow": true,
"typeVersion": 2.1
},
{
"id": "ac2f27d8-0922-49cc-9e40-316b3de7a4d1",
"name": "Sticky Note",
"type": "n8n-nodes-base.stickyNote",
"position": [
0,
0
],
"parameters": {
"width": 720,
"height": 260,
"content": "Automated Form Submission Data Storage in Airtable"
},
"typeVersion": 1
},
{
"id": "e85c44f2-c268-41b8-9b98-f4ada81b2824",
"name": "Sticky Note1",
"type": "n8n-nodes-base.stickyNote",
"position": [
0,
280
],
"parameters": {
"width": 720,
"height": 100,
"content": "This workflow automatically captures data submitted through a form and stores it in Airtable. By using a form submission trigger, the workflow ensures that every time a form is filled out, the data is instantly recorded in Airtable without manual effort. This streamlines data management, making it easy to store and organize form data in a structured database for future reference."
},
"typeVersion": 1
}
],
"active": false,
"pinData": {},
"settings": {
"executionOrder": "v1"
},
"versionId": "3363354f-4c97-4090-a2ff-3139e663549b",
"connections": {
"On form submission": {
"main": [
[
{
"node": "User Data Storage",
"type": "main",
"index": 0
}
]
]
}
}
}Workflow n8n Airtable, collecte de données : pour qui est ce workflow ?
Ce workflow s'adresse aux entreprises de toutes tailles qui utilisent des formulaires pour collecter des données, notamment dans les secteurs du marketing, des ressources humaines et de la gestion de projet. Les utilisateurs n'ont pas besoin de compétences techniques avancées pour mettre en place cette automatisation.
Workflow n8n Airtable, collecte de données : problème résolu
Ce workflow résout le problème de la gestion manuelle des données soumises via des formulaires, qui peut être source d'erreurs et de pertes de temps. En automatisant le stockage des données dans Airtable, les utilisateurs peuvent réduire considérablement le risque d'erreurs humaines et gagner du temps précieux. Après la mise en place de ce workflow, les équipes peuvent se concentrer sur l'analyse des données plutôt que sur leur collecte, améliorant ainsi leur efficacité opérationnelle.
Workflow n8n Airtable, collecte de données : étapes du workflow
Étape 1 : Le workflow démarre avec le déclencheur 'On form submission', qui détecte une nouvelle soumission de formulaire.
- Étape 1 : Les données collectées sont ensuite envoyées au nœud 'User Data Storage', où elles sont stockées dans la base Airtable choisie.
- Étape 2 : Pour garder une trace des soumissions, deux nœuds 'Sticky Note' sont utilisés pour créer des notes autocollantes, permettant aux utilisateurs de visualiser rapidement les informations soumises.
Workflow n8n Airtable, collecte de données : guide de personnalisation
Pour personnaliser ce workflow, vous pouvez modifier le nœud 'On form submission' en ajustant les paramètres du formulaire, tels que le titre et les champs. Dans le nœud 'User Data Storage', il est possible de changer la base et la table Airtable pour s'adapter à vos besoins. Vous pouvez également ajuster le contenu des notes autocollantes dans les nœuds 'Sticky Note' pour inclure des informations pertinentes pour votre équipe. Assurez-vous que les permissions d'accès à Airtable sont correctement configurées pour garantir la sécurité des données.